Classic dog names: 110 Ideas for naming female, male Puppy

Are you looking for great, cute classic dog names? Here is the list of best classic names for male, female dogs.

Time-tested classic names that become the annual list of popular dog names are a good choice. Don’t be too complicated with the name. It’s best to have a two-syllable name as the dog can distinguish its name in conversation. Also, avoid names that sound too close to the command. It can confuse the dog, making it difficult for the dog to learn the name or the desired action.

Classic dog names from famous movies. Some dog novices prefer to use their dog’s famous name based on their favorite characters, both humans and dogs.

Here is a list of 110 classic male and female dog names that may be appropriate for your puppy.

Top classic dog names

Here are 10 most classic dog names suitable for male or female dogs.

  • Buddy – The name Buddy means You and is of American origin.
  • Lassie – Meaning: Young Girl, Maiden.
  • Bandit – The name Bandit means Thief and is of American origin.
  • Lady – Meaning: “female head of a household”.
  • Rex – Rex is used for ‘the King’.
  • Gidget – The name Gidget means Little Girl and is of American origin.
  • Bella – Bella is related to Italian, Spanish, Greek, Portuguese and Latin words meaning beautiful.
  • Duke – Duke is a surname meaning “the leader” or “son of Marmaduke”.
  • Charlie – Charlie’s meaning is “free man”.
  • Bailey –  Meaning: Bailiff, Steward.
Musical dog names

Classic dog names male

You are struggling to know what to name the adorable male puppy you just had? Check out the top 50 classic male dog names below to choose a great name for your puppy.

  • Albert – Meaning “Noble and bright”.
  • Alfred – Meaning “elf counsel”.
  • Amos – Meaning “borne by God”.
  • Angus – Meaning “one”, and “choice”.
  • Archie – Archie means “genuine”, “bold” or “brave”
  • Argos – Meaning “vigilant guardian”.
  • Axel – Meaning “dawn”.
  • Bandit – The name Bandit means Thief.
  • Basil – Meaning: “the willowlands”,” Thick brush”.
  • Bear – The meaning of the name “Bear” is: “Strong, brave bear”.
  • Benji – Meaning “son of the right hand or son of the south”.
  • Blaze – A very large or fiercely burning fire.
  • Bruno – Meaning: “Brown” or “greatest” or “largest”.
  • Charlie – Charlie”s meaning is “free man”.
  • Chase – Meaning “hunter”.
  • Clifford – Clifford The Big Red Dog by Norman Bridwell.
  • Cody – Meaning “helpful, pillow”.
  • Cooper – The meaning of Cooper is “barrel maker”.
  • Duke – Duke is a surname meaning “the leader” or “son of Marmaduke”.
  • Fido – Latin, means loyal.
  • George – Meaning farmer.
  • Ginger – Meaning pure, chaste, virginal.
  • Harley – The name Roxy means Dawn.
  • Hunter – Meaning “one who hunts”.
  • Leo – Meaning “genuine”, “bold” or “brave”.
  • Max – Meaning “the greatest”.
  • Milo – Milo means “gracious” or “soldier” or “rival”.
  • Prince – Meaning “chief, prince”.
  • Rex – Rex is used for”the King”.
  • Rocky – Meaning “rest”.
  • Scout – A soldier.
  • Shiloh – Dog saved from abusive owner in Shiloh.
  • Abbot – Meaning: “priest” or “Father”.
  • Archibald – Meaning: “genuine” or “precious”.
  • Audrey – Meaning: “noble strength”.
  • Ava – Meaning: “life; bird; water, island”.
  • Bardot – Meaning: French Surname.
  • Bette – Meaning:  “God’s promise”.
  • Brando – Meaning: “firebrand, sword”.
  • Buster – Meaning: “Tough Guy”.
  • Cedric – Meaning: “bounty”.
  • Chester – Meaning: Camp of soldiers.
  • Happy – Meaning: “Joyful”.
  • Harvey – Meaning: Battle worthy, blazing iron.
  • Patches – Meaning: Noble.
  • Roosevelt – Meaning: “from rose field”.
  • Rosco – Meaning: Roe deer wood.
  • Socks – Meaning: “light slipper”.
  • Sparky – Meaning: to scatter.
  • Spencer – Meaning: “steward” or “administrator”.
  • Spot – Meaning: “Snuggle bug or gift of mine”.
cocker spaniel

Classic dog names for females

Are you a fan of the classic dog names? Looking for a classic name for your female dog? These are all suitable choices for a classic female dog’s name.

  • Abby – The name is derived from Hebrew. Meaning “my father joy”, “my father is exultation”, or “my father is joy”.
  • Addie – Meaning: “noble; son of Adam”.
  • Addison – Meaning: “son of Addie”.
  • Adelaide – Meaning: “noble natured”.
  • Agatha – Agatha Christie
  • Alice – The meaning of Alice is “noble, exalted”.
  • Amber – Meaning: “Jewel”.
  • Amelia – The name Amelia means Work.
  • Angel – Meaning: “angel” Or The name Angel means Messenger Of God.
  • Beatrice – Meaning: “foreign woman”.
  • Bella – Bella is related to Italian, Spanish, Greek, Portuguese and Latin words meaning beautiful.
  • Bonnie – Meaning: Pretty, Attractive, Beautiful, Good.
  • Brandy – Meaning: “burned wine”.
  • Caroline – Meaning: “free man”.
  • Coco – The name Coco means Chocolate Bean.
  • Cuddles – Meaning “cuddle”.
  • Daisy – Daisies symbolize innocence and purity Or “day’s eye”.
  • Elizabeth – Meaning “My God is an oath” or “My God is abundance”.
  • Emma – Meaning: “whole” or “universal”.
  • Ginger – Meaning of the name Ginger is: A , meaning pure, chaste, virginal.
  • Holly – Meaning: “the holly tree”.
  • King – The name Zeus means God and is of Greek origin Or meaning “sky” or “shine”.
  • Lassie – Meaning: Young Girl, Maiden.
  • Lucy – Lucy means “light”. Alternative spellings are Luci, Luce, Lucie, Lucia.
  • Maggie – The meaning of Maggie is “pearl”.
  • Mary – Meaning: “bitter”, “beloved”, “rebelliousness”, “wished-for child”, “marine”, “drop of the sea”.
  • Millie – Meaning: King. King’s field.
  • Molly – Molly means “sea of bitterness”, “rebelliousness” and “wished for child” or “beloved”.
  • Nana – The Darling family’s pet in Peter Pan
  • Prince – Meaning: “chief, prince”.
  • Princess – Royal Daughter.
  • Queen – Meaning: Title For A Female Royal.
  • Rose – Red roses symbolize love and romance.
  • Roxy – Meaning: “tenth”.
  • Sadie – Meaning: Lion.
  • Shiloh – Dog saved from abusive owner in Shiloh.
  • Alma – Meaning: kind, nourishing.
  • Beauty – Meaning: Beauty.
  • Goldie – Meaning: Made Of Gold.
  • Gracie – Meaning: favor; blessing.
  • Helen – Meaning:  “light” or “bright”.
  • Honey – Meaning: Sweet As Honey.
  • Joker – Meaning: a person who is fond of joking.
  • Lilly – Meaning: “God is abundance”, “God is my oath” and “God has sworn”.
  • Nibbles – Meaning: “Small”.
  • Tiny – Meaning: “follower of Christ”.
  • Wag – Meaning: wives and girlfriends.
  • Eva – Meaning: “life” or “living one”.
  • Evy – Meaning: “to live”.
  • Maria – Meaning: “sea of bitterness”, “drop of the sea”, “star of the sea”.

Published by

Henry Mark

Mark is Editor at covering Information about breeds, naming dogs. He's a graduate in veterinary medicine at the agricultural academy.